The Role:

We have several opportunities to recruit enthusiastic and committed Trainee Psychological Wellbeing Practitioners (Trainee PWPs) to join our expanding NHS Talking Therapies service operating across Bristol, North Somerset and South Gloucestershire.

In this role, you will provide Low Intensity interventions whilst undertaking the Post-Graduate Certificate delivered by the University of Exeter commencing in September 2023. This training post will equip you to provide Step 2 Guided Self-Help Low Intensity Interventions to clients with a range of common mental health problems, such as anxiety and depression, for which CBT interventions are demonstrated to be clinically effective.

You will be joining a motivated workforce and will be supported in the completion of both your academic study and clinical delivery by skilled and experienced supervisors.

This role will be offered on a permanent contract.

The role typically comprises 3 days per week undertaking clinical practice with the service and 2 days per week attending university. University days will be hybrid training of a combination of remote and face-to-face teaching in a Bristol based location.

The role is likely to include remote working but attendance at one of the BNSSG offices will be required at least twice a week.

Skills and Experience:

Essential:

  • Undergraduate degree or evidence of previous successful study at Regulated Qualifications Framework Level 5 or Level 6;
  • Evidence of one year’s working experience in settings with high exposure to people with mental health difficulties
  • Evidence of interpersonal skills to engage and develop working alliances with colleagues and patient
  • Evidence of an openness to learning new knowledge and skills
  • Ability to work under pressure
  • Excellent administrative and time management skills
  • Flexible and able to provide out of hours clinics as required by service needs
  • An awareness of and commitment to supporting and facilitating diversity and inclusion

Please note applicants must be available to attend interviews during the 16th-23rd June and also on 10th July, and be available to commence the role on 11th September.

Other requirements:

  • Applicants who have completed an NHS-funded psychological professions training programme within the last two years are not eligible to apply.
  • Only those with the right to work in the UK without restriction and eligible for Home Fee status can be recruited. These rules are set by the UK government and cannot be changed by individual universities or the NHS.
